Ok, being a new owner of a 15-22, standard stock, how does one remove it? I would suspect that the screw in the adjustment lever would be removed and it would slide off the buffer tube, but just don't want to start taking things apart if there is a better way. Thanks for any help. Great forum and great folks here.
 
No, don't take out the screw. To adjust it you squeez it. To remove it, instead of squeezing it pull it in the opposite direction, away from the stock. That will remove the pin enough to slide it past te last notch and voila, stock removed.
